MILK

Pasteurized Milk Line

"Rapid Processing & Cooling"

  • Continuous Flow: Milk Intake → Raw Milk Storage → Pre-heating → Homogenization → Sterilization → Cooling → Finished Storage → Filling & Capping.
  • Thermal Precision: Discharges at 2-10°C directly via compressor or ice water unit for immediate bottling.
YOGURT

Yogurt Production Line

"Stable Quality & Good Taste"

  • Fermentation Step: Seamlessly introduces bacterial strain addition and stirring/fermentation after the sterilization phase.
  • Advanced Supply System: Maintains a constant fermentation temperature of 30-50°C to ensure uniform quality and taste without secondary heating.

Comprehensive Line Integration

  • Intake & Storage: Includes milk discharge tanks, double filters, and raw material storage tanks.
  • Processing Core: Integrates multi-stage plate sterilizers and high-pressure homogenizers for rapid sterilization and refinement.
  • Fermentation: Optional yogurt fermentation tanks equipped with sanitary grade digital display flowmeters for precise material addition.
  • Packaging: Features automatic filling machines, capping machines, and inkjet printers for end-to-end production.

CIP Local Cleaning System

CIP Local Cleaning System

Forces cleaning solutions through material pipelines without disassembly. Prevents operational hazards, saves labor, and reduces water/chemical consumption.

High-Pressure Homogenizer

High-Pressure Homogenizers

Utilizes strong mechanical action to break down fat globules, reducing density and effectively preventing fat separation to enhance product stability.

Milk Quick Cooling System

Refrigeration & Quick Cooling

Advanced straight-wall large area cooling tanks equipped with imported enclosed compressors to quickly drop temperatures and prevent bacterial reproduction.

01 What capacities do your production lines handle?

Our standard continuous production lines handle from 500 Liters up to 3 Tons per hour. We can also customize the throughput capacity based on the specific requirements of your processing center or dairy enterprise.

02 Does the system help save on utility costs?

Absolutely. The equipment utilizes an advanced multi-section plate structure for sterilization and cooling, which realizes heat exchange between the outgoing hot milk and incoming cold milk. This achieves a heat energy recovery rate of over 70%, effectively preventing energy waste and lowering production costs.

03 How is the equipment cleaned?

All of our production lines are equipped with an automated CIP (Cleaning In Place) system. This uses a centrifugal pump to force cleaning fluids through the entire pipeline and equipment network without any need to manually dismantle parts, guaranteeing hygiene while saving massive amounts of labor.

04 What materials are in contact with the milk?

The entire tank bodies and pipelines are made of premium food-grade SUS304 or SUS316 stainless steel. The interior is precisely polished to ensure no dirt accumulates and to resist corrosion completely.

05 What forms of packaging does the line support?

Our packaging units can be customized to handle various formats. We offer automatic filling machines, screw capping, and inkjet coding for both cups and bottles, handling between 200-2000 bottles per hour.
